The Indian Rupee has rallied to its strongest level against the US Dollar since late June, supported by active intervention from the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) and significant foreign exchange mobilisation flows, according to FX Street.

Market participants note that the RBI’s efforts to stabilise the currency, combined with sizeable FX movements, have contributed to this notable appreciation in the Rupee.
